你查询的IP:[122.51.195.133]  地理位置:中国–上海–上海

最新查询123.196.49.193 117.128.138.184 125.98.123.157 123.103.3.201 121.40.11.195 123.196.128.54 123.242.83.227 211.64.164.88 117.75.187.25 122.51.195.133 58.16.177.253 124.243.192.22 202.14.235.66 220.252.247.25 203.207.128.209 121.55.221.25 202.38.184.189 119.75.208.87 120.137.212.215 117.80.176.192 119.27.192.120 124.200.115.62 116.13.185.160 202.38.184.136 116.66.108.122 218.108.45.143 60.247.175.58 211.136.93.116 121.79.128.116 202.90.252.186 202.122.12.20